[QUOTE="dennishoddy, post: 3404578, member: 5412"] Love my ladino clover plot. So far zero maintenance in two seasons. I seeded it at about 3X the recommended rate. It came out so thick that it choked out the weeds. I'm sure the weeds will come back, so some chemical control will be needed. Just ordered 5lb of pre inoculated clover seed off amazon last night to get another clover patch at another stand. The deer didn't pay much attention to the corn feeder, staying in the clover. Young immature bucks seemed to be the ones hitting the feeder. [/QUOTE]
